<p>In this class we discuss Judah's proposal to his brothers to sell Joseph rather than kill him. Our discussion involves two of our favorite themes:  the question of the legitimacy of moral compromise when moral absolutism seems infeasible, and the moral ambiguity frequently present in Biblical narrative.</p><p>Archive.org version, including handout: <a href="https://archive.org/details/vayeishev-the-great-compromisers-20251209">link</a></p>
